It's a t-mobile w910i, suddenly it won't turn on. The battery warning thing came on yesterday, so I put it on charge, now, nothing happens when I try to turn it on. Is there a master reset thing or something I can do?

Sounds like a bootsystem fault caused by the eprom. You need to flash the phone with Davinci or take it back to T Mobile and get them to sort it.

Try updating your phone throufh SEUS (for free) if it can still recognize your phone... Anyway, flashing through some of the online flashing clients is the only alternative solution, but it is not free...

P.S. XS++ 3.2 will support A200 platform flashing (which includes the W910 too), but you will have to wait for it (if you want to flash your phone for free)...

If you are not sure about anything you do with the phone, just send it back where you bought it... If it is still under warranty (as it should be) they will fix it for you.

Put the cd that came with your phone into your
computer.You can install it off there.Its called Update Service.Your phone will be recognised but once the update gets to 90% it will fail.End result.You will have a quite attractive paperweight. Best way is to go back to T Mobile first and if they don't help you. Go to www.davinciteam.com and read how to reflash your phone with their client.
